Update - so as far as dash lights go, the headlight switch was the culprit.

But onto the turn signals. I have found numerous poor ground spots and connections, and have since replaced with proper fittings and weather tight shrink wrap and such.

I have found a wiring diagram for the rear harness, and followed. Found that all six bulbs shared one ground and it should be one ground per side, so I did so, and the harness photo indicates the rear harness should have a crossover ground (tying both L & R together, still grounding once on each side) and I have found some solder spots that look OK, not thinking theyre the culprit. Still flashing fast. Attached is a pic of the harness Im following.
